giovedì 14 agosto 2014

Distro Linux su EEEPC 1100cx seashell: vince fedora

Incominciamo dalla descrizione del netbook:
Asus Eee PC 1011CX (Intel Atom N2600, Intel GMA 3600, 10.1'' 1.23 Кg)
Monta Windows 7 Starter anche se hardware analogo monta Windows XP.
Inutile dire che con Microsoft è "impiombato" ma l'hardware funziona correttamente, specialmente la GPU. Il collo di bottiglia è, secondo me, il disco.

Il computer va a 32bit

Con Fedora 18 (xfce), non ci sono stati particolari problemi ed è stata installata al fianco di windows 7. Per le applicazioni da ufficio tutto liscio.
Dovendo però cambiare, poichè fedora 18 non è più supportata, ho iniziato a esplorare  altre distro.

Mint 17 xfce si è mostrata molto comoda, ma durante l'installazione ha fatto fuori windows senza pensarci 2 volte. Ho provato Manjaro basato su debian wheezy di cui ho letto ottime recensioni ma i risultati non erano convincenti specialmente il wake-up da standby non funziona costringendomi l riavvio con il tasto ctrl-alt-canc. Inoltre ho iniziato a notare che la riproduzione dei video mostrava che la gpu non viene utilizzata. Analogo discorso con crunchbang infatti anche lui è basato su debian wheezy.

Il problema dell'accellerazione video hardware è comune a tutte le distro (con fedora 18 non ho provato) mentre il wakeup da stand-by funziona bene sia con fedora che con mint.

Con htop o verificato l'affaticamento del processore ma mi sembra simile per tutte le Distro (esclusa fedora). VLC è troppo vorace con la cpu, meglio usare altri lettori multimediali. Ad esempio mplayer va molto bene e anche a tutto schermo riesce a non saturare la cpu. Però mplayer non riesce a fare veramente loschermo intero ciò perchè non c'è accellerazione hardware sulla gpu

Con mint, le regolazioni del dvi output sono abbastanza intuitive

A conclusione:
Tutte le distro (fedora non so) usano male la GPU, intel rilascia dei driver ma l'installazione è tuttaltro che scontata. Infatti intel rilascia anche un "Caso studio" dove abilitano l'accellerazione hardware sulla gpu con fedora.

Le Distro derivate da Debian wheezy hanno mostrato il problema del wake-up:
Manjaro (xfce): elegante e veloce
crunchbang: minimalista e veloce - utile per chi vuole usare la command-line ma non va il wake-up e la gestione della DVI non va

Mint 17 (xfce): completa e comoda ma un pochetto pesante perchè utilizza software poco attento alle scarse prestazioni hardware. Comunque la più comoda da usare ma la GPU lavora male.

Fedora (xfce): dalle info della intel, intuisco che fedora ha una marcia in più con la gpu. Infatti Fedora è quella che gestisce meglio l'hardware la GPU lavora ma è una gpu anomala. Ad esempio con mplayer l'accellerazione hardware è x11 e non xv e mplayer non la considera anomala.
per vedere un film in fullscreen: mplayer -vo x11 "path file name" e poi premere f.
La CPU lavora sotto al 50% con un film in fullscreen, ed è un ottimo risultato. Se usi VLC in fullscreen la cpu va a sopra al 75% e incomincia a perdere frame. Forse bisogna settare vlc per l'accllerazione della gpu.

lunedì 4 agosto 2014

Post Installation fedora 18 ,19 e 20

Aggiornamento con Post-installation fedora 20:
http://tweak2.com/20-essential-things-to-do-post-installation-of-fedora/

Piccoli inconvenienti durante l'installazione di fedora18 e 19:
il layout della tastiera alla schermata i iniziale è rimasta inglese, non so se per colpa mia o per qualche baco dell'installer. Quindi i caratteri speciali nella password non sono quelli che uno si aspetta.
risolvi con
system-config-keyboard e scegli il layout giusto
se il comando non c'è, installalo con yum

Link utile per questa guida:
http://www.zealfortechnology.com/2013/01/fedora-18-post-installation-software_16.html
http://www.lffl.org/2012/05/fedora-17-semplice-guida-post.html

se possibbile cercate di fare tutto manualmente senza utilizzare tools o script che potrebbero corrompervi definitivamente il vostro Fedora. Io, con Fedora 17 ho provato un paio di volte l'emozione del KERNEL PANIC dopo aver utilizzato il tool
qualche operazione necessaria dopo aver installato Fedora 18 KDE 64bit:

su
yum update -y

yum install libreoffice -y

#se non è già installato
yum install firefox

yum install wget

#installazione delle rpm fusion: permettono di installare software di terze parti
su -c 'yum localinstall --nogpgcheck http://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-18.noarch.rpm http://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-18.noarch.rpm

#Installazione dei plugin Flash
#Per 32 Bit
su
rpm -ivh http://linuxdownload.adobe.com/adobe-release/adobe-release-i386-1.0-1.noarch.rpm
rpm --import /etc/pki/rpm-gpg/RPM-GPG-KEY-adobe-linux
#Per 64 Bit
su
rpm -ivh http://linuxdownload.adobe.com/adobe-release/adobe-release-x86_64-1.0-1.noarch.rpm
rpm --import /etc/pki/rpm-gpg/RPM-GPG-KEY-adobe-linux
#Ed installiamo Flash Player digitando:
su -c 'yum install flash-plugin'

# se vuoi installare dropbox usa QUESTA guida, i comandi seguenti li trovi nella pagina di download di dropbox ma i risultati non sono entusiasmanti. Capita ad esempio che il demone non si avvia automaticamente.
cd ~ && wget -O - "https://www.dropbox.com/download?plat=lnx.x86_64" | tar xzf -
#Next, run the Dropbox daemon from the newly created .dropbox-dist folder.
~/.dropbox-dist/dropboxd

#installazione di chrome: bisogna andare sul sito di google
https://www.google.com/intl/it/chrome/browser/
l'rpm installerà anche la repository

#installazione di teamviewer:
ci ho perso mezza giornata: in fedora 19 la versione 8 si installa, avvia il demone ma non mostra nessuna schermata. Nessuna info dai forum. Poi l'illuminazione: installi la versione 7 che per fortuna funziona e poi installi la versione 8, killi tutti i programmi teamviewer residenti in memoria, riavvii il demone e finalmente parte!! Sto casino è probabilmente dovuto a qualche configurazione di Wine.

#importazione del DB di Banshee:
capita di avere programmi basati su DB open-source come Banshee o shotwell,
quando cambi macchina può succedere che il path del db sia cambiato. Per mettere a posto tutto consiglio di seguire il seguente post
http://cybolic.wordpress.com/2010/04/08/fixing-a-banshee-music-database/
dove al posto di sqlitebrowser ho installato sqliteman perchè non presente nelle rep di fedora